www.bbc.co.uk/news/live/uk-62834633- The Queen is under medical supervision at Balmoral Castle in Scotland, a statement from Buckingham Palace says
- Her doctors are concerned for her health, following further evaluation this morning, it says
- But the palace adds the 96-year-old monarch "remains comfortable"
- Prince Charles, Camilla and Princess Anne are at Balmoral and Prince William is travelling there
- Prince Harry and Meghan are also making their way to Scotland, as are Prince Andrew and Prince Edward
- Prime Minister Liz Truss says "the whole country will be deeply concerned by the news"
- The Archbishop of Canterbury said he was sending his prayers and the first ministers of Scotland and Wales joined well-wishers in sending their thoughts
